The Road Less Travelled: Navigating the Academy to Senior Squad Transition (and What to Expect)
For many young footballers, the journey from the serene confines of an academy to the high-stakes environment of a senior squad is a dream. However, it's also a challenging transition, often referred to as 'the road less travelled' due to the sheer number of players who don't make the cut. Expectations shift dramatically; gone are the days of guaranteed playing time and development-focused matches. Instead, you're thrust into a competitive arena where every training session, every minute on the pitch, is a battle for your place. You'll encounter seasoned professionals, players who have seen it all, and the pressure intensifies with the knowledge that results, not just potential, are paramount. Understanding this fundamental shift in mindset and environment is crucial for anyone aspiring to bridge this gap successfully.
Navigating this transition effectively requires more than just raw talent; it demands a significant psychological and physical adaptation. You'll likely face:
- Increased Physical Demands: The pace, power, and endurance required at senior level are a significant step up.
- Tactical Sophistication: More complex systems and a deeper understanding of game management become essential.
- Mental Fortitude: Dealing with setbacks, criticism, and the constant pressure to perform is paramount.
- Professionalism: Your conduct, both on and off the pitch, will be under constant scrutiny.
"The jump isn't just about football skills; it's about becoming a complete professional."This means embracing a holistic approach to your development, focusing on nutrition, recovery, and mental resilience as much as your technical ability. Be prepared to work harder than ever before, both on and off the field, to prove your worth and solidify your place in the senior squad.

Unlocking Your Potential: Practical Steps and Overcoming Challenges on the Path to Professional Football
Embarking on the journey to professional football demands more than just raw talent; it requires a strategic and disciplined approach. Aspiring players must commit to a rigorous training regimen that encompasses not only physical conditioning but also tactical understanding and mental fortitude. Beyond the pitch, developing a strong work ethic,† resilience, and a positive attitude are paramount. This includes consistently seeking feedback, analyzing your own performance, and making continuous improvements. Remember, the path is rarely linear, and setbacks are inevitable. The ability to learn from these experiences and push forward with unwavering determination is what truly distinguishes those who make it from those who don't. Ultimately, unlocking your potential means embracing a holistic development that extends far beyond the 90 minutes of a game.
One of the most significant challenges on this path is navigating the intensely competitive landscape. Thousands of talented young athletes share the same dream, making differentiation crucial. This means not only excelling in your chosen position but also showcasing key attributes that scouts and coaches value, such as leadership, adaptability, and a strong understanding of team dynamics. Furthermore, managing expectations, dealing with rejection, and maintaining motivation during periods of slow progress are all mental hurdles that must be overcome.
